Post CMP Cleaner Market Summary

As per Market Research Future analysis, the Post CMP Cleaner Market Size was estimated at 1.443 USD Billion in 2024. The Post CMP Cleaner industry is projected to grow from 1.561 USD Billion in 2025 to 3.428 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.18%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035

Alkaline Cleaners (Dominant) vs. Acidic Cleaners (Emerging)

Alkaline Cleaners are characterized by their strong cleansing properties, making them the dominant choice in the Post CMP Cleaner Market. These cleaners are particularly effective in removing organic residues and particles from silicon wafers, ensuring that they meet the stringent quality standards required in semiconductor manufacturing. Their extensive application across various processes and compatibility with a wide range of materials further solidifies their market position. Conversely, Acidic Cleaners, though emerging, are making significant inroads due to their unique ability to address specific cleaning challenges. They excel in removing ionic contaminants and are increasingly being utilized alongside alkaline solutions to enhance overall cleaning efficacy. The growing awareness of the benefits of utilizing both types of cleaners in a complementary fashion is expected to shape market dynamics going forward.

Regional Insights

North America : Innovation and Demand Surge

North America is the largest market for Post CMP Cleaners, holding approximately 45% of the global market share. The region's growth is driven by the increasing demand for advanced semiconductor manufacturing technologies and stringent regulatory standards promoting cleaner production processes. The presence of major players and continuous investments in R&D further catalyze market expansion. The United States is the leading country in this region, with significant contributions from companies like Cabot Microelectronics and Dow Chemical. The competitive landscape is characterized by innovation and strategic partnerships among key players. Canada also plays a vital role, focusing on sustainable practices and advanced manufacturing techniques, enhancing the overall market dynamics.

Europe : Regulatory Framework and Growth

Europe is the second-largest market for Post CMP Cleaners, accounting for around 30% of the global share. The region's growth is propelled by stringent environmental regulations and a strong emphasis on sustainability in manufacturing processes. The European Union's initiatives to promote cleaner technologies and reduce chemical waste are significant catalysts for market growth. Germany and France are the leading countries in this market, with a robust presence of key players like Merck Group and BASF. The competitive landscape is marked by innovation and collaboration among companies to meet regulatory standards. The region is also witnessing an increase in local manufacturing capabilities, which enhances supply chain efficiency and market responsiveness.
